What is Vote?
Vote is the Telekoms own tool for surveys, polls or other tools needed for agile work. The development takes place entirely within the company, which means that no data is disclosed to third parties and is securely processed and stored by us. Due to this circumstance and many others, such as the official clearance for use within the company or the community-oriented development, Vote has been the standard tool within Telekom for several years and is used by our colleagues worldwide in their work. But how did Vote come about?
History Vote
Due to the agilization of the company, more and more tools were needed over time to better integrate the new way of working into everyday life. Until then, a lot of external tools had been used for this purpose, which had cost the group several million and had given internal information to the outside. Two colleagues from Regensburg wanted to change these and many other problems around the use of agile tools. After a relatively short time, Vote was created as a self-initiative by Andreas Steffl and Andre Artmann at the end of 2019.


The initial situation was not easy, as for such a venture a lot of knowledge and know-how in the areas of development, cloud, DevOps, marketing, Telekom processes, ... and yet there were many gaps in knowledge at the beginning. In addition, the two had received no budget and very little time for the project during working hours (daily business, projects, ...). However, due to the determination of both of them to push the project forward, they invested a lot of free time and their own resources to push the project forward. Through the two and the support of many colleagues, the rest was then history:
Development
- After 1 month: First prototype in the cloud & used by a small group.
- After 4 months: First major events with 300+ TN
- After 12 months: First Telekom-wide survey with 160,000 invitations.
- After: Townhall meetings, broadcasts, live events, TMTM, Team Award, levelUp!, People Lead Voting, ...

Current state
Due to the rapid growth and the position within Telekom, Vote quickly spread beyond the borders of Germany. Vote is now used on 6 continents in a total of 36 countries with around 150,000 users:

Through the history and development of Vote, the tool & the team around Vote also won some awards in and outside Telekom:
- 2020 - 7th place at the Telekom Team Awards.
2021 - 3rd place at the Telekom Team Awards
2021 - 1st place at the Zentrum Ideenmanagement Award (German Ideas Management Congress)
2022 - Ideas Management Award (Telekom)
2022 - Inclusion Award (Telekom)
